+title: RISC-V ACLINT Software Interrupt Devices
+
+maintainers:
+  - Anup Patel <anup.patel@wdc.com>
+
+description:
+  RISC-V SOCs include an implementation of the M-level software interrupt
+  (MSWI) device and the S-level software interrupt (SSWI) device defined
+  in the RISC-V Advanced Core Local Interruptor (ACLINT) specification.
+
+  The ACLINT MSWI and SSWI devices are documented in the RISC-V ACLINT
+  specification located at
+  https://github.com/riscv/riscv-aclint/blob/main/riscv-aclint.adoc.
+
+  The ACLINT MSWI and SSWI devices directly connect to the M-level and
+  S-level software interrupt lines of various HARTs (or CPUs) respectively
+  so the RISC-V per-HART (or per-CPU) local interrupt controller is the
+  parent interrupt controller for the ACLINT MSWI and SSWI devices.

All this can be just:

enum:
  - riscv,aclint-mswi
  - riscv,aclint-sswi

However...
+
+    description:
+      For ACLINT MSWI devices, it should be "riscv,aclint-mswi" OR
+      "<vendor>,<chip>-aclint-mswi".
+      For ACLINT SSWI devices, it should be "riscv,aclint-sswi" OR
+      "<vendor>,<chip>-aclint-sswi".
s/OR/AND/

There must be a compatible for the implementation. Unless RiscV 
implementations of specs are complete describing all clocks, power 
domains, resets, etc. and are quirk free.

But don't write free form constraints...
